Null Values Not Getting Suppressed

I have two dimensions Year and Names, I have selected suppress null values under dimensions and Suppress zero values under Presentation. However, in the attached QVW, charts are still showing the Year with blank values and Names with the null values. Please assist.

Gysbert_Wassenaar

You're using two dimensions on the same axis. In Qlikview space is always reserved for each combination of the two dimension values in such cases. If you don't want this you have to use only one dimension. You could try using a calculated dimension like = [Instructor] & ' - ' & [Quality_Year].
